Block 622,604
Block Hash
d977cccef1a08703c77105aeb342779551d19540b486e9f4d23587ff2d7363b2
Previous Block Hash
ec09fa88aa725748d2ffd1f39aac4980928ec491a3a20a0374b4a6db41555617
Mined
Transactions
2
Difficulty
23.95 M
Size
363 bytes
Transactions (2)
1 input, 1 output
10,000.00188
PEPE
1 input, 1 output
0.99812
PEPE